Paver Patio Construction in Boston, MA
Paver patio construction involves designing and installing durable, attractive outdoor surfaces using interlocking pavers. These projects typically include creating new patios, walkways, or outdoor entertainment areas that enhance the functionality and aesthetic appeal of a property. Property owners often seek information about the different types of pavers available, such as concrete, brick, or natural stone, as well as considerations like layout, pattern options, and how the finished surface will complement existing landscaping.
Before requesting paver patio services, homeowners usually want to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, foundation requirements, and potential design options. It’s also helpful to consider factors like drainage, maintenance needs, and how the chosen materials will withstand local weather conditions. Clear communication about these aspects can help ensure the completed patio aligns with the property's style and the owner’s practical needs.

Common Paver Patio Construction Jobs
Paver patio construction - creates durable outdoor spaces for relaxation and entertainment.
Design and layout - involves planning the arrangement to complement the property's landscape.
Material selection - includes choosing from various paver styles and colors to match home exteriors.
Foundation preparation - ensures a stable base for long-lasting and even paver installation.
Edge restraint installation - helps maintain the shape and prevent paver shifting over time.
Pattern and style options - offer a variety of designs to enhance curb appeal and outdoor aesthetics.
Paver Patio Construction Questions
What types of paver materials are commonly used for patios?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different styles and durability options for outdoor spaces.
How does a paver patio improve outdoor spaces? Paver patios create a durable, attractive surface that enhances the usability and aesthetic appeal of yards and garden areas.
Can paver patios be customized to fit different yard sizes? Yes, paver designs can be tailored to fit various property sizes and shapes, allowing for personalized layouts and patterns.
What are typical projects for paver patio construction? Typical projects include backyard patios, walkways, and outdoor dining areas to extend usable outdoor living space.
